Abstract

This invention relates generally to a mobile energy management system (MEMS) designed for supplying or retrofitting
an off-grid building such as a tent, a mini house, a mobile home, a trailer, or emergency relief building that powered by
distributed energy resources such as solar panels, small wind, diesel generators, batteries, or fuel cell units. The
MEMS will manage an energy system that is isolated from the main grid and must sustain a period of time (an hour or
a few days) with intermittent power supply and storage resources.
